mm/damon/core-test: fix memory leak in damon_new_ctx()
When CONFIG_DAMON_KUNIT_TEST=y and making CONFIG_DEBUG_KMEMLEAK=y and CONFIG_DEBUG_KMEMLEAK_AUTO_SCAN=y, the below memory leak is detected. The damon_ctx which is allocated by kzalloc() in damon_new_ctx() in damon_test_ops_registration() and damon_test_set_attrs() are not freed. So use damon_destroy_ctx() to free it.
